Dear Ms. Block:


Pursuant to Office of Management and Budget (OMB) procedures established at 5 C.F.R. Part 1320, Controlling Paperwork Burdens on the Public, I request that the proposed Department of Transportation (DOT) information collection covered by DD Form 3 176, "Request for a Medical Exemption or Delay to the COVID-19 Vaccination Requirement," (enclosed) be processed as an emergency clearance request in accordance with 5 C.F .R. 1320.13, Emergency Processing.


I have determined that this information must be collected prior to the time periods established under Part 1320 of the regulations and that this information collection is essential to implement health and safety measures requiring all civilian Federal employees be vaccinated as mandated by Executive Order 14043 of September 9, 2021, Requiring Coronavirus Disease 2019 Vaccination for Federal Employees, and included within Safer Federal Workforce Task Force Guidance which mandated all Federal employees be vaccinated by November 22, 2021. 1 The only exception is for individuals who receive a legally required exception approved under established agency processes.


DOT issued Force Health Protection Guidance (Supplement 23) on September 7, 2021, and Revision I thereto on October 1 8, 2021 in response to OMB and OPM guidance. Revision 2 includes the process for requesting either a medical or religious exemption. The Department is requesting an expedited approval of the medical exemption form to ensure consistency amongst the components when they receive Revision 2. The Components have also urged the form be approved expeditiously so they can begin the review processes as provided in the Safer Federal Workforce Task Force Guidances.2 Applying regular Paperwork Reduction Act clearance procedures is likely to cause harm because of the threat of COVID-19 exposure and transmission.

Because of the nature of the public health emergency and the urgent need for the Department that all Federal employees be vaccinated except those approved under a medical or religious exemption, it is impracticable for DOT to consult in advance with interested agencies and members of the public in order to minimize the burden of the collection of information pursuant to 5 C.F.R.

1320.13(c). Therefore, DOT requests a 180-day emergency clearance to obtain the information required in DD Form 3176, "Request for a Medical Exemption or Delay to the COVID-19 Vaccination Requirement."


As this request for approval concerns an urgent safety need, DOT is also seeking OMB's approval to waive the need for the Federal Register Notices otherwise required by 5 C.F.R.

1320.5(a)(1)(iv) and 1320.8(d)(I) prior to publication and implementation of this disclosure.


We would appreciate if you could please provide an approval/disapproval determination of this request to collect information under an emergency clearance by close of business on Wednesday, November 24, 2021.
